The Châteaux

Chambord, Chenonceau, Villandry, Amboise and others — each a story of power, beauty and ambition. Private guided visits bring the history to life.

Loire Wines

Vouvray, Sancerre, Chinon, Muscadet — the Loire produces some of France's most distinctive wines. Visits to family domaines, cellar tastings and conversations with producers.

French Cuisine

A private chef prepares meals from regional produce — rillettes, tarte tatin, fresh river fish, local cheeses and wines from the valley. Shared breakfasts, long lunches, candlelit dinners.

Medieval Villages

Chinon, Amboise, Loches, Richelieu — villages where history is still visible in the stone. Morning markets, artisan producers and quiet streets.

Gardens and Art

The formal gardens of Villandry, the tapestries of Angers, the Leonardo collections at Amboise — art and horticulture woven through the landscape.

The Week

Seven Days in the Valley

Each journey is shaped around the season, the group and the property. This is a guide to the rhythm of the week.

Day One

Arrival & Welcome

Guests arrive at the château. A welcome dinner prepared by the private chef — introductions, wine from the valley, the week ahead.

Day Two

Chambord & Blois

Morning at Château de Chambord — the grandest of all Loire châteaux. Afternoon in Blois, the royal town. Evening at the château.

Day Three

Chenonceau & Wine

Château de Chenonceau spanning the River Cher. Afternoon visit to a Vouvray or Montlouis domaine — cellar tour and tasting with the producer.

Day Four

Villandry & the Gardens

The extraordinary formal gardens of Villandry. Afternoon free for the village, the market or the château grounds. Long dinner at home.

Day Five

Chinon & Saumur

Medieval Chinon — fortress, old town, Rabelais country. Afternoon in Saumur, the sparkling wine capital. Tuffeau caves and a producer visit.

Day Six

Amboise & Leonardo

Château Royal d'Amboise and the Clos Lucé — Leonardo da Vinci's final home. The collections, the gardens, the view over the Loire. Farewell dinner.

Day Seven

Departure

Final breakfast at the château. Departures arranged by private transfer to Tours, Paris or onward connections.
